ECB’s Vujcic says energy prices are still closest to ECB basic scenario

ECB Vice President Vujcic says current energy prices align with ECB’s basic scenario and should not impact inflation or growth.

Source: Reuters (via feed)




European Central Bank Vice President Boris Vujcic said on Monday that current energy prices remain closest to the ECB’s basic scenario. He stated that these prices should not influence inflation or growth. This information was reported by N1 regional television.
